TL;DR Summary

Amtrak has suspended more than a dozen trains along the Northeast Corridor due to freezing temperatures, affecting commuters in the New York region and other areas. Customers with tickets for canceled trains can transfer their rides to another date or time without additional charges. While train travel is disrupted, planes, subways, and buses in New York City are operating normally, and the airtrain to JFK airport has been restored to service.
